 Hi Richard,

That's odd. I just removed a couple of apps from one Home screen, and they were 
still on another. Be sure to choose Remove from Home Screen rather than Delete. 
And yes, I'm quite sure that when you have an app icon on more than one screen, 
each one is pointing to the same app; you don't have multiple copies of the app 
on your device. If you choose to delete an app, however, it is removed from 
your device, including all icons that point to it. If you want to get it back, 
you have to redownload it from the App Store.

It is possible, though, to have more than one instance of an app on your phone. 
You could have an icon that opens Pages on your first home screen and another 
on a page with apps you use for work, for example. To do that, open App 
Library, enter Edit mode, and drag the app to whichever home screen you want. 
You can do this as many times as you like with any app.

No, you can't install an app multiple times, this can be easily checked by 
going to My Account > My Purchases in the App Store and finding the app in 
question. If you do you will find that it will say "Open" if the app is 
installed and only if the app is not installed will it say "Redownload"
